NKE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2019 in Review

1,641 of the 4,621 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Nike (NKE) for Q1 2019, worth a combined $88.2B — up 15% from $76.5B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 147 funds opened new NKE positions and 76 closed out — a net gain of 71 holders — while 639 added to existing stakes and 638 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Fidelity Investments, adding an estimated $405M. The largest seller was Capital Research Global Investors, cutting an estimated $463M.
